发布日期:2025-11-12 05:18浏览次数:
上周接了个长沙本地餐饮店的单子,老板要搞个能订座的网站。我咔咔写了一堆花里胡哨的动画效果,结果页面慢得像老牛拉破车。老板手机一开,加载了半分钟还没看到菜单,当场脸就垮了。我的老戴尔电脑跑预览直接卡成PPT,风扇呜呜转得跟拖拉机似的。
一怒之下把首页删得只剩光秃秃的文字和按钮。发现光是那张“爆款小龙虾”的大图就占了800多K!立马掏出网上找的压缩工具,把图片全丢进去滚一圈,体积直接砍到十分之一。又学着把CSS和JS文件硬生生给拧成麻花(他们说这叫代码合并),把没用的特效代码当垃圾全扔了。
改完哆嗦着手点刷新——手机秒开!老板那台破安卓机也没卡住,滑动还挺顺溜。
第二天改需求差点要了老命。当初赶工写的代码像乱麻,找“订座按钮颜色”翻了三层文件夹。狠狠心重新理文件夹:
理完神清气爽,老板临时要加个“生日特权”横幅,五分钟就插进去了,放以前得折腾半小时。
在本地测试时发现,不同浏览器显示的效果居然打架。咬牙下了五个浏览器:从古董IE到最新Edge,每次改完就在一排电脑前轮流点开看,发现不对劲立马打补丁。特别是微信内置浏览器,调整字号折腾了三轮才不跑版。
最蠢的教训: 电脑时间没同步!顾客订座选的日期,传到服务器居然变成前一天。半夜爬起来加了个时区校准代码,差点被老板当鸽子炖了。
这一套折腾下来,新做的茶饮店网页加载快了一倍多,安卓机上也不卡顿了。前几天路过店门口,看见老板用破手机给人演示订座,滑得贼流畅。喏,诀窍就这几点:删掉花架子、理清毛线团、多设备当复读机。长沙老板们现在可爱死这种“土快稳”的网页了,昨天又接了俩单子——这回终于敢用带过渡效果的轮播图了!